Nail polish remover not only wipes off the old color but also the grease from
the nails and makes the new color coat stay put for longer period of time. Apply
thing coat of nail polish, let it dry and then apply another coat. Even if you
want a glossier effect, go for more than two thin coats rather than a thick coat
of polish as it dries sooner and lasts longer and do not chip off easily. It is
advisable to use the remover and applying nail polish only once or twice a week
to prevent your nails from drying. Even if you do this, be sure to use removers
with built-in moisturizers to keep your nails healthy. There are some tricks to
keep in mind while painting your nails or give them the perfect look:
* For the flawless French Manicure, use a white nail pencil to line the nail tip
from beneath for that pure white clean look instead of white nail polish.
* Do not forget to a weekly hand massage to pamper yourself, increase your
circulation and enhance nail growth.
* To make the chip-resistant nail enamels last longer, submerge your freshly
painted nails in a bowl of ice-cold water for 30 seconds.
* While running for the car, you will just need five seconds to put a wide
stripe of a quick-drying nail varnish down the center and you are ready to go!
* If your nail polish has chipped to an extent that touchups are of no use,
better use the remover rather than trying to hide it under a coat of nail paint
that makes the texture of your nails took uneven.
* You may sometimes even get away with cleaning the nails underneath, rubbing on
the buffing cream and use chamois buffer for the healthy shine.
* Remember never to file the corner of your nails as it weakens them amd make
them brittle.
* Get fashionable and funky by doing your nails in a solid color and allowing
them to dry. Then use a toothpick to make a diagonal line across your nails in a
different color. More skilled artists can go for more complicated patterns of
their own.
* For club night outs or hot dates, try metallic glints; nail piercing, nail
tattoos and embellishments. If your nails are not as long as you desire, you can
opt for fake nails too.
* A hasty French manicure look can be achieved by using a neutral shade as the
base paint and the white shade on the tips of your nails.
* For shimmer and glitter, use a coat of clear gloss or sparkle on your dried
nail polish. Silver glitter looks best on dark blue and black shades while gold
glitter goes well with red shade. They are the best choices for bridal look or
on weddings of near and dear ones and formal wear.
